The disclosed embodiments relate generally to failure event reporting, and, more particularly, to radio link failure report extensions in mobile communication network.
In 3GPP Long-Term Evolution (LTE) networks, an evolved universal terrestrial radio access network (E-UTRAN) includes a plurality of base stations, e.g., evolved Node-Bs (eNBs) communicating with a plurality of mobile stations referred as user equipments (UEs). Radio link monitoring (RLM) is a mechanism for a UE to monitor the quality of a downlink (DL) for determining if the radio link is good enough to continue transmission. In addition to RLM, it has been proposed that a UE shall consider radio link failure (RLF) to be detected based on at least three problems. First, physical layer problems based on N310/N311/T310 mechanism (DL radio link failure). Second, random access problems indicated from MAC layer (UL radio link failure). Third, problems indicated from RLC layer that the maximum number of retransmission has been reached (UL radio link failure).
A connection failure typically indicates a too late handover, a too early handover, or handover to a wrong cell. In a too late HO problem, a connection failure occurs in the source cell before the handover was initiated or during a handover. The UE attempts to re-establish the radio link connection in the target cell (if handover was initiated) or in a cell that is not the source cell (if handover was not initiated). In a too early HO problem, a connection failure occurs shortly after a successful handover from a source cell to a target cell or during a handover. The UE attempts to re-establish the radio link connection in the source cell. In a wrong cell HO problem, a connection failure occurs shortly after a successful handover from a source cell to a target cell or during a handover. The UE attempts to re-establish the radio link connection in a cell other than the source cell and the target cell.
“RLF report” is used in LTE systems allowing UE to report information to the network about a connection failure event, radio link failure (RLF) or handover failure (HOF). The information includes available geographical location information and available mobility measurement results. The current RLF report is used to optimize handover parameters and to detect coverage problems. For example, eNodeB may utilize information contained in the RLF report to optimize UE measurement configuration and HO algorithm behavior to find acceptable or as low as possible HO problem rate, as well as to find a balanced Ping-Pong rate or HO rate.
A major complication, however, is that handover performance can be very different depending on the UE state and configuration, which may be deliberate and in turn depending on quality of service requirements of the current applications of the UE. The UE state and configuration is not reported in the current RLF report. In many cases, e.g., when the UE goes to idle because of connection failure, it is impossible by the network to correlate the RLF report with configuration information used for the UE by the network node that was serving the UE at the time of failure. In addition, UE internal state like speed state, UL SRB transmission state is not reliably known in the network. Even though a certain amount of UEs report of connection problem events to the network, it may be difficult or impossible for the network to determine if there is a problem that needs corrective action or not. This is because UEs of different state and configuration could be expected to have different performance targets and this UE state or configuration information is not always known by the network.
It is an objective of the current invention to address the shortcomings of prior art by adding sufficient UE state and configuration information to the “RLF report”. It is an objective of the current invention to provide more highly reliable information than a network solution could provide. This is to enable the network to assess what should be the appropriate expected performance targets for a UE reporting on a connection failure event. The information can help the network to determine whether to apply corrective actions to mitigate this kind of failure. Possible corrective actions could involve using less DRX so UE will perform radio measurements with better accuracy, adjusting RLF reporting criteria so that measurement report is sent sooner or later, enhancing transmission for UL/DL by adjusting power control or by using inter cell interference coordination.
A method of reporting UE measurement state information in RLF report is provided. A UE performs radio measurements of a serving cell and neighbor cells in a mobile communication network. The UE evaluates a measurement reporting criteria and attempts to access the network to deliver a measurement report if the criteria is met. The UE then detects a radio link failure or a handover failure event and reconnects to the network by performing RRC reestablishment or RRC establishment. Finally, the UE transmits a failure event report to the network. The failure event report comprises UE measurement state information corresponds to the failure event. The UE measurement state information helps the network to determine whether to apply corrective actions to mitigate the failure.
In a first advantageous aspect, the UE measurement state information comprises information on whether a measurement event entering condition is triggered, whether a measurement reporting criteria has been met, and/or progression information on the measurement report transmission before the failure event occurs. In a second advantageous aspect, the UE measurement state information comprises UE speed state or parameters that are impacted by the UE speed state, in particular the time-to-trigger (TTT) parameter that is adapted based on UE speed in connected mode at the time of failure. In a third advantageous aspect, the UE measurement state information comprises UE measurement performance information indicates to what extent the UE wakes up to perform measurements. The UE measurement performance is related to a UE discontinuous reception (DRX) state that is applicable when the UE detects the failure event.
Other embodiments and advantages are described in the detailed description below. This summary does not purport to define the invention. The invention is defined by the claims.
Reference will now be made in detail to some embodiments of the invention, examples of which are illustrated in the accompanying drawings.
Typically, upon receiving a measurement report, the network would decide to hand over the UE to a better cell, e.g., the target cell by eNB 103, and perform necessary network signaling to prepare the better cell. The network would then send a handover (HO) command to the UE. The UE would then connect to the better cell. However, in case the procedure above does not work, then the result will be Radio Link Failure (RLF) or Handover Failure (HOF) when the UE leaves the serving cell. Typical failure scenarios include the measurement report never reaches the network or the handover command never reaches the UE.
In step 115, UE 101 detects a failure event and generates an RLF report. In step 116, UE 101 attempts RRC re-establishment and/or RRC establishment to reconnect to the network. For example, UE 101 eventually establishes an RRC connection with eNB 103 in the target cell. In step 117, eNB 103 sends a UE information request to UE 101 requesting for RLF report. In step 118, UE 101 sends a UE information response back to eNB 103, which includes the RLF report.
In one novel aspect, the UE information includes the RLF report as well as UE measurement state information. The measurement state information helps the network to determine whether to apply corrective actions to mitigate the failure. Current RLF report is targeting for corrective actions including the update of HO parameters or the update of basic DL coverage parameters. Currently, there is no discrimination between UL and DL reasons for a connection failure—such discrimination would help to find out suitable corrective action that may be different from changing HO parameters. In fact, the transmission of the measurement report in the UL is likely to fail and the corrective action may be related to the UL radio resource management rather than mobility. Therefore, information on UE measurement state can help to make conclusions on whether other or additional RRM corrective actions can be used to mitigate the failure, e.g., modify UL power control, L1 transmission parameter.
UE 201 also comprise various function circuits and modules including a measurement circuit 215 that performs radio signal measurements, a reporting circuit 216 that evaluates measurement reporting criteria, a failure detection circuit 217 that detects failure events, and an RRC connection management circuit 218 that performs cell (re)selection and RRC (re)establishment procedures. The different circuits and modules are function circuits and modules that can be implemented by hardware circuitry in combination of software/firmware. For example, each circuit or module may comprise the processor 212 plus corresponding software codes 214. The function modules, when executed by the processor 212 (e.g., via executing program codes 214), configures UE 201 to perform various functions accordingly. A base station may comprise similar structure including various function circuits and modules to support related functionalities.
In LTE system, when a UE experiences RLF, it records the RLF report in VarRLF-Report, as depicted by box 220 of
The current RLF report is used to optimize handover parameters and to detect coverage problems. For example, the network may apply corrective actions to mitigate the failure. It is observed that typical failure scenarios include the measurement report never reaches the network or the handover command never reaches the UE. Therefore, It can be assumed that possible corrective actions could involve using less Discontinuous reception (DRX) so UE will perform radio measurements with better accuracy, adjusting RLF reporting criteria so that measurement report is sent sooner or later, enhancing transmission for UL/DL by adjusting power control or by using inter cell interference coordination, etc.
In one novel aspect, the RLF report also includes UE measurement state information to help the network to determine whether, what, and how to apply corrective actions to mitigate the failure. In a first advantageous aspect, the UE measurement state information comprises information on whether a measurement event entering condition is triggered, whether a measurement reporting criteria has been met, and/or progression information on the measurement report transmission before the failure event occurs. In a second advantageous aspect, the UE measurement state information comprises UE speed state or parameters that are impacted by the UE speed state, in particular the time-to-trigger (TTT) parameter that is adapted based on UE speed in connected mode at the time of the failure. In a third advantageous aspect, the UE measurement state information comprises UE measurement performance information indicates to what extent the UE wakes up to perform measurements. The UE measurement performance is related to a UE discontinuous reception (DRX) state that is applicable when the UE detects the failure event. Detailed embodiment of the UE measurement state information is now illustrated below with accompanying drawings.
If the event entering condition is met, i.e., the answer to step 411 is yes, then UE 401 starts a timer-to-trigger (TTT) timer in step 412. On the other hand, if the answer to step 411 is no, then UE 401 stops the TTT timer (if running), and continues to evaluate the mobility measurement event entering condition. Upon the expiring of the TTT timer, in step 414, the measurement report is then triggered. In step 421, UE 401 generates a measurement report and initiates the sending of the measurement report. In step 422, UE 401 sends a scheduling request to eNB 402 on a random access channel (RACH) or on a physical uplink control channel (PUCCH). In step 421, UE 401 receives a response on a physical downlink control channel (PDCCH) or an enhanced PDCCH (e-PDCCH). The PDCCH or e-PDCCH contains a grant for uplink transmission on a physical uplink shared channel (PUSCH). In step 441, UE 401 sends the measurement report to eNB 402 on the PUSCH.
In a first advantageous aspect, based on the detailed measurements and reporting procedure illustrated above, it is proposed that the UE measurement state information includes a list of the following information. First, the measurement state information includes whether any mobility measurement event entering condition has been met. The benefit of such added information is to understand the effect of the used TTT, as one corrective action could involve making TTT shorter or longer adapted based on UE speed.
Second, the UE measurement state information includes whether the sending of a measurement report has been triggered but it has not been successfully sent when a failure event occurred. This knowledge would make it possible to separate problems related to triggering of measurement reports and problems related to sending of measurement reports, for which the corresponding corrective actions may be completely different. If measurement report has not yet been triggered when the failure occurred, but there seems to exist suitable handover candidate cells, then the main option is to change the measurement configuration to trigger measurement report earlier for those suitable HO candidate cells. If measurement report had been triggered but not successfully sent when the failure occurred, then it could be possible to change L1 or RRM configurations to increase the likelihood of successful measurement report transmission.
Third, the detail information on the progression of the measurement report transmission may be included in the UE measurement state information. The detailed progression information may include at least one of whether a scheduling request on RACH is sent, whether a scheduling request on PUCCH is sent, and whether the measurement report on PUSCH is sent. The benefit of such added information on uplink problems for measurement report transmission helps the network to get a deeper understanding on which uplink physical channel is not working and could be subject to corrective action. If in most cases, measurement report had been triggered and PUCCH has been used for repeated scheduling requests when failure occurs, then a possible corrective action could be to change PUCCH settings.
Fourth, the measurement report or the mobility measurement event can be identified by a measurement ID. The main benefit of this is the compactness (small volume of reported information). This information, however, requires knowledge of the UE measurement configuration in order to know how to interpret. Because many radio access networks consistently use measurement IDs the same way, using this information could be a practical way. An alternative way of identifying a measurement report is to identify by event ID, e.g., A3, A2, B1 etc. Such simplified identification would not reveal the full measurement configuration for the triggered measurement report, but would give a very good clue on what kind of action would have been taken if the measurement report has been received. This information is also very compact in terms of radio signaling.
Based on the UE measurements and reporting procedure illustrated in
In a second advantageous aspect, the UE measurement state information comprises UE speed state or parameters that are impacted by the UE speed state, in particular the time-to-trigger (TTT) parameter that is adapted and scaled based on UE speed in connected mode. This proposal is general and the speed scaling by the UE can be done differently, e.g., based on GPS speed, or L1 Doppler measurements. The speed-scaled parameters are mainly used to filter and control the triggering of measurement report. Thus, if at the time of failure, measurement evaluation in the UE has not yet determined that there are neighbor cells that are good enough to start considering to trigger a measurement report, then the speed-scaled parameters (TTT) would not affect the failure. As a result, changing it would not be a suitable corrective action and reporting it would consume radio transmission resources unnecessarily. Therefore, it is proposed that the speed scaling information and in particular TTT parameter is only included when the parameter is being used for at least one cell at the time of failure. In particular for TTT, when measurement event entering condition has met for at least one cell but corresponding measurement report has not been triggered or successfully sent yet.
In step 614, UE 601 performs measurements and evaluates measurement-reporting criteria. For example, UE 601 measures radio signal strength of its serving cell and neighbor cells from eNB 603 and eNB 604. While evaluating measurement-reporting criteria, UE 601 applies speed-scaled TTT parameter determined in step 613. In one particular example, the radio signal strength of neighbor cell from eNB 604 becomes better than the serving cell, and UE 601 starts its TTT timer with an adapted TTT value. In step 615, UE 601 detects an RLF event. After reconnecting to the network, in step 616, UE 601 reports RLF to its new serving eNB 604. The RLF report includes the adapted TTT value as well as the UE speed state at the time of the failure. Based on the adapted TTT value and the UE speed state, the network is able to do a corrective action relating to the TTT parameter.
In a third advantageous aspect, the UE measurement state information comprises UE measurement performance information indicates to what extent the UE wakes up to perform measurements. It is assumed that UE does not make measurements continuously. First, the UE normally does not have sufficient radio reception capabilities to receive and measure on all frequencies and RAT at the same time. Second, the UE is expected to turn its receiver off for battery saving when it is not required to receive from the network, e.g., during DRX sleep. The UE thus only measures detected cells on a certain frequency with some regularity. How often the UE makes measurements affects the mobility performance. As an extreme example, the UE may DRX for two seconds and then when the UE wakes up, the UE may already have lost possibility to communicate with the old serving cell. Therefore, to what extent the UE wakes up to perform measurements is important information for the network to know in order to apply corrective actions that may involve using less DRX so that UE will perform radio measurements with better accuracy.
Therefore, UE measurement performance is expected to depend heavily on DRX state. How well the UE measurements reflects the real radio condition at any point in time is called UE measurement performance. UE measurements give statistically worse reflection of the real radio condition at any point in time the longer the DRX. That is, the UE measurement performance is worse the longer the DRX. In one example, the UE implements three different levels of measurement performance. Level 1 corresponds to the same measurement performance as continuous reception. Level 2 corresponds to measurement performance as if the UE had a DRX awake/sleep cycle according to configured short DRX cycle. Level 3 corresponds to measurement performance as if the UE had a DRX awake/sleep cycle according to configured long DRX cycle. When a failure event occurs, the UE determines which measurement performance level is most applicable right before (e.g., a few seconds before) the failure event.
The network needs to know exactly when the UE is awake to receive data because the network and the UE need to be well synchronized regarding DRX sleep. However, the DRX states may be short-lived and UE may transit often between short DRX and continuous transmission. Thus, the network does not always know what DRX state is applicable for the UE measurements in the brief time preceding the failure. Furthermore, there are reasons to introduce changes to allow UE measurement performance to be dependent on aspects other than DRX, e.g., that UE in some situations need to follow stricter measurement requirements than set by DRX state. For example, UE may need to support better mobility performance in a HetNet environment. In such situations, it may not be possible at all for the network to figure out what would be the expected mobility or connection performance of the UE. Therefore, it is beneficial for the UE to determine which performance level is most applicable for the few seconds before the failure and provide such information to the network.
Although the present invention has been described in connection with certain specific embodiments for instructional purposes, the present invention is not limited thereto. Accordingly, various modifications, adaptations, and combinations of various features of the described embodiments can be practiced without departing from the scope of the invention as set forth in the claims.
This application is a continuation, and claims priority under 35 U.S.C. §120 from nonprovisional U.S. patent application Ser. No. 14/078,789, entitled “Radio Link Failure Report Extensions in Mobile Communication Networks,” filed on Nov. 13, 2013, the subject matter of which is incorporated herein by reference. Application Ser. No. 14/078,789, in turn, claims priority under 35 U.S.C. §119 from U.S. Provisional Application No. 61/726,847, entitled “Radio Link Failure Report Extensions,” filed on Nov. 15, 2012, the subject matter of which is incorporated herein by reference.
Number | Date | Country | |
---|---|---|---|
61726847 | Nov 2012 | US |
Number | Date | Country | |
---|---|---|---|
Parent | 14078789 | Nov 2013 | US |
Child | 15638366 | US |